Edmonton is the capital of Alberta. It runs along the North Saskatchewan River and it has grown into a cultural city with museums and other entertainment options. This is also one of the coldest cities in the world, but that doesn't slow down the people who live here.
Calgary is a growing city that mixes modern skyscrapers with western culture. You'll find rodeos and local festivals that pay tribute to the city's agricultural past, but there are also science museums and a growing art scene. The city serves as a gateway to the Canadian Rockies, so many hikers and travelers pass through enroute.

Can you save money by traveling independently instead of joining guided northern lights tours? It's not a simple yes or no. Tours usually include key expenses such as lodging, transportation, meals, entry fees, guides, and activities, which you'd need to manage and pay for individually on your own trip. To figure out the difference, compare the total tour price with the cost of making your own arrangements. Depending on your choices—like opting for budget hotels or premium dining—the cost of a tour might be higher or lower. Be sure to examine the tour inclusions carefully when comparing.
Also, before booking a tour, make sure you know exactly what is included as tour companies sometimes change their itineraries or included amenities to keep them updated with seasonal changes and customer interests.
